Apples, pears and oranges soaked in bourbon with brown sugar and apple pie spice. Combined with sparkling white wine and apple cider and served over ice in a sugar-rimmed glass.

Apple Cider Sangria with Bourbon

Super easy apple cider sangria with bourbon soaked apples and pears.

Ingredients

  • 1/2 orange (sliced)
  • 1 pear (chopped)
  • 2 Red apples (chopped)
  • 1 cup Bourbon
  • ¼ cup Brown Sugar
  • 1 tsp Apple Pie Spice (or Cinnamon)
  • 1 bottle White Wine (sweeter sparkling white works well)
  • 4 cups Apple Cider
  • Sugar rim for glasses: 1/3 cup White sugar and 1 tsp Apple Pie Spice

Instructions

  1. In a medium bowl, combine the orange slices, chopped pear, chopped apples, bourbon, brown sugar and apple pie spice. Put into a sealable bag inside a bowl and store in the refrigerator. Give at least an hour for the fruit to soak up the Bourbon.
  2. Once the fruit has soaked, in a large pitcher, combine white wine and apple cider. Add the Bourbon fruit to the wine and apple cider mixture. Serve over ice.
  3. To add a sugar rim to each glass, combine white sugar and apple pie spice in a small bowl and then put on a small plate. On another plate, put a ¼ cup of water. Dip the top of the glass into the water then the sugar.
